21 y.o. tattoo. I tracked down the original artist. Karl Fisher@Sacred Tattoo. Old and faded. The original tattoo has seen a lot of sun. So, (2) 4hr. sessions later. He re-did the foreground completely and added the askew church over the old little castle that was there before and added the electrocuted man in the back.

Nice! I'm stoked to see something from Buddhas Palm on here. Ian is an awesome tattoo artist, unfortunately he's not there anymore since he moved to New York. Christian (the owner) and Clint are the other two guys in there and they're both really talented. Christian did my ribs and my brothers sleeve. They also have a new lady working in there who's portfolio looked really good from what I saw. When I was in there a while ago though she was pregnant and about to go on maternity leave, so I'm not sure if she's working right now.
Definitely a shop worth checking out though.
